Google wants to be Mexico's trusted technology ally and contribute to the country with programs, products and initiatives that promote economic, social and cultural development. At a Google for Mexico event, they expressed their commitment to accelerating the country's economic recovery, helping people find more and better jobs, facilitating business growth, reducing the gender gap, and promoting financial inclusion.
The Google company works closely with the Ministry of Public Education, they help students across the country to continue their school year by providing more than 20 million free Google for Education accounts. They have trained more than 1.9 million people in Mexico through Grow with Google and Google.org grants. And they have worked closely with the Ministry of Tourism to create a joint strategy to digitize the travel sector, and partnered with the Ministry of Economy on a gender gap reduction project and technology innovation program for manufacturing companies in the southeastern region of the country.
According to research they conducted with AlphaBeta, by 2021 they estimate that companies in the country are generating over $7.7 billion dollars worth of annual economic benefits from Google products (Google Search & Ads, AdSense, Google Play, and YouTube), approximately approximately tripled its impact in 2018 ($2.3 billion).
Today, more people in the world use their smartphones to store credit and debit cards and to buy new things. Over the past few years, we've seen the rapid digitization of essential items we carry with us every day, such as car keys, digital ID and vaccine records.
That's why Google announced that Mexico is part of the global rollout of Google Wallet on Android and Wear OS. Google Wallet will launch initially with support for payment cards and loyalty cards and eventually expand to new experiences such as transit and event tickets, boarding passes, car keys, and digital ID.
Mexico's Southeastern region is home to more than 50% of the country's indigenous people; it is also a place affected by poverty and with great social vulnerability. Google.org, the philanthropic arm of Google, is committing $10 million — the largest amount of funding provided by any organization in the country — for the region's transformation. This initiative will mostly benefit women over the next three years, supporting programs focused on increasing economic opportunities that accelerate financial inclusion, reducing gender disparities.
